Runway Information
Runway 3/21
| Dimensions: | 5000 x 75 ft. / 1524 x 23 m |
| Surface: | asphalt/grooved, in good condition |
| Weight bearing capacity: | | PCN 23 /F/C/X/T | | Single wheel: | 61.0 | | Double wheel: | 82.0 |
|
| Runway edge lights: | high intensity |
| RUNWAY 3 | | RUNWAY 21 |
| Latitude: | 38-45.244050N | | 38-45.944447N |
| Longitude: | 085-28.158653W | | 085-27.604917W |
| Elevation: | 807.2 ft. | | 819.1 ft. |
| Traffic pattern: | left | | left |
| Runway heading: | 035 magnetic, 032 true | | 215 magnetic, 212 true |
| Markings: | nonprecision, in good condition | | nonprecision, in good condition |
| Visual slope indicator: | 4-light PAPI on left (3.50 degrees glide path) | | 2-light PAPI on left (3.00 degrees glide path) |
| Approach lights: | MALSF: 1,400 foot medium intensity approach lighting system with sequenced flashers | | |
| Runway end identifier lights: | no | | yes |
| Touchdown point: | yes, no lights | | yes, no lights |
| Obstructions: | 80 ft. trees, lighted, 1850 ft. from runway, 435 ft. right of centerline, 20:1 slope to clear | | 10 ft. crops, 201 ft. from runway, 20:1 slope to clear |
